Latest Patents
Yi Lin Chen's latest patents include a groundbreaking invention titled "Two-dimensional encounter location detection." This patent involves sensors on a first device that detect movement and update location information based on position changes within an environment. The system determines the distance between two devices using signals and updates the location information accordingly. Another significant patent is for a "Herbal medicinal composition and extract thereof for inducing proliferation of cranial nerve cells and method of manufacturing the same." This herbal composition includes various ingredients aimed at promoting the proliferation of cranial nerve cells, showcasing Chen's commitment to integrating natural remedies with modern science.
